Rare astronomical table clock

Rare brass astronomical table clock in the shape of a "Tower" decorated with "Vases of flowers", "Rinceaux" and "Characters in arcades" finely engraved. Under the right side plate we can read: "Restored and perfected for H.R.H. the Duke of Orleans in 1834 by Ernest Neumanns in Paris. Reconstruction of the gears. Installation of a 6-jewel lever escapement. For his A Royale, Monseigneur le Comte of Paris, August 30, 1882. Madeleine watchmaker and mechanic in the Lower Seine"). German work, Augsburg. Period: XVII. (Lacks: base and miscellaneous elements and *). (Resting on a wooden base). H.
